Vintage Style



Accept the timeless beauty of classic sophistication in your barber store decoration. Integrating elements from bygone periods can infuse your area with a sense of history and refinement. Start by choosing classic furnishings items like antique barber chairs or classic mirrors to produce a sentimental ambiance.



Think about including refined touches such as old-fashioned shaving devices or retro signs to boost the overall aesthetic. Choose a color scheme that shows the elegance of the past, such as rich mahogany, deep emerald green, or glamorous burgundy. These shades can evoke a sense of improvement and high-end, setting the excellent background for your vintage-inspired style.

To finish the look, embellish your wall surfaces with mounted vintage barber prints or old pictures showcasing the history of barbering.

Industrial Chic



Integrate resources and sleek surfaces to achieve a commercial chic visual in your barber shop decoration. Embrace the elegance of revealed brick walls, concrete floorings, and steel accents to create a modern yet rugged environment. Think about mounting industrial-style illumination fixtures like necklace lights with Edison bulbs or mounted lights to include a touch of city refinement.

To enhance the commercial ambiance, select furnishings pieces made from redeemed timber or steel. Industrial shelving units can show grooming items or vintage barber devices, adding a sense of authenticity to the area. Try to find barber chairs with steel structures and leather upholstery to tie the appearance together.

Integrating industrial elements does not suggest sacrificing convenience. Modern Minimalism



Accomplishing a modern minimalist aesthetic in your barber shop style includes concentrating on tidy lines and uncluttered spaces. Welcoming simplicity is crucial to this style. Choose streamlined furniture with minimalist designs to develop a sense of visibility and refinement. Select a neutral color scheme, such as whites, grays, and blacks, to keep a tidy and cohesive appearance throughout your hair salon. Include natural environments like wood or rock to add warmth and appearance to the room without overpowering its minimalist ambiance.
